Overview
Here\'s a summary of responsibilities:
We\'re looking for a motivated and detail-oriented Associate Product Owner to join our team. In this role, you\'ll be a key player in bridging the gap between business needs and technical solutions. You\'ll work closely with stakeholders, participating in discovery to understand their challenges, and with technical teams to deliver high-quality, impactful solutions.
Responsibilities
Product Ownership
- Participate in agile ceremonies such as backlog grooming and sprint planning to support implementation of new functionality.
- Serve as a subject matter expert for our technology applications, ensuring they meet the needs of our business users.
- Assist with product roadmaps, prioritizing features and enhancements to align with business goals.
- Manage user access, governance and application configuration to support business needs.
- Coordinate communication and feedback between stakeholders and technical teams.
Business Systems Analysis
- Work directly with stakeholders to gather requirements, conduct process mapping, and translate business needs into detailed user stories.
- Act as a liaison between internal business partners and the technical teams to ensure the best solutions are possible, determined, and implemented.
- Facilitate quality assurance (QA) and user acceptance testing (UAT) to ensure solutions meet requirements.
- Create and maintain clear documentation for applications and new features.
- Develop and deliver training to new and existing users.
Agile Project Delivery
- Support agile methodologies (kanban/scrum) to manage work in progress and track milestones.
- Facilitate the implementation of new features and products, from planning to launch.
- Monitor and communicate project statuses to stakeholders, ensuring alignment across teams and divisions.
